§ 40-45-21 — Police department employees entitled to refund from fund upon termination of employment with city

Any employee of a police department who shall have contributed to the police pension fund,
and who voluntarily and while in good standing as a member of such police force leaves the
employment of the city, shall be entitled upon application at the time of such termination to a
refund of all contributions made by that person.
